FIBROSIS IN EOE: CAN IT BE REVERSED? LESSONS LEARNED FROM IBD

The field of EoE is undergone remarkable and dramatic changes in the last decade. With the advent of biologics, a better understanding of all current treatment options and how to pick the right option for a given patient is needed. This session will examine all treatment options, review the importance of treat to target in EoE and examine if the endpoint of the disease, fibrosis can be reversed now or in the future.
